How to constrain Neural Network output?
1 次查看(过去 30 天)
显示 更早的评论
Hi,
For my research purpose, I need to impose a constrain for the output layer. How to constrain the output values?
x = rand([3,100]);
t = rand([2,100]);
net = feedforwardnet([5 10]);
net = configure(net,x,t);
[net tr]=train(net,x,t);
mod=net(x(:,tr.testInd));
sum(mod)
>>ans =
Columns 1 through 8
1.2481 1.3790 1.2986 1.3004 1.2728 1.4082 1.2895 1.3355
Columns 9 through 15
1.3199 1.3409 1.2890 1.2890 1.3402 1.2568 1.3171
The above code is just an example.
As you can see, the sum of output values beyond 1, but I'd like to constrain the sum of the output values to be exactly equal to 1.
Could anyone help me?
